2009-09-04 Thread gdi2k
Sorry, just seen that XAA and EXA have been removed from Intel's 2.80 driver. From the release notes: The driver now depends on X server 1.6 or later, and eliminates several obsolete code paths, (XAA and EXA removed in favor of UXA, DRI1 support eliminated).
